Financial Systems Analyst I
Company Overview:
A rocket company at the core, Relativity Space is on a mission to become the next great commercial launch company. Meeting the needs of a growing demand for space infrastructure, our rockets will revolutionize how we connect and communicate on Earth by getting satellites to space. We have developed a vertically integrated technology platform in which we leverage additive manufacturing, artificial intelligence, and autonomous robotics to 3D print rockets. Our unique approach enables rapid product iteration, allowing us to push the boundaries of what's possible today and unlock the full potential of 3D printing for tomorrow. Join us on this extraordinary journey, as we work together to transform our vision into reality.
Team:
The Accounting team at Relativity is responsible for the financial integrity of the entire organization. Our functions include general ledger, accounts payable, payroll, financial reporting and business data strategy, audit, tax and compliance, accounts receivable, credit, and cost accounting. Collecting and maintaining the business's financial activities in accordance with US GAAP, enables us to provide accurate and timely financial reports as well as automated dashboards for strategic planning and decision-making purposes to management, investors, and other stakeholders. This empowers the company to make smart business decisions as we pave the way to a multiplanetary future.
What you'll do:
- Collaborate with Accounting and Finance teams to anticipate financial system needs, develop requirements, propose business process improvements and, if required, plan and execute solution.
- Align financial systems to the reporting and control requirements of the business.
- Administer our financial systems including Amazon Business, expense and travel platforms, and the financial module of ERP.
- Understand Accounting and Finance teams' ERP problem areas and translate requirements to the EAS team to push solutions forward.
- Create documentation such as user stories, requirements, flowcharts, SOPs, and training.
- Be the gatekeeper of financial master data. Track, review, and implement adjustments to chart of accounts, mapping scheme, transaction types, dimensions, etc.
- Analyze financial data to uncover issues in data integrity and identify root cause.
- Document and troubleshoot system errors and escalate with internal or external support as needed.
- Coordinate with Accounting teams to standardize and maintain SOPs for completeness and accuracy.
- As necessary, retrieve and review ITGC documentation required for audit purposes including, but not limited to, user access documentation.
- Partner with IT org to standardize ERP role requisition and approval process that meet audit requirements.
- Test DEM roles in our ERP to ensure proper access and flag potential SOD risks.
- Assist with ad hoc duties and special projects, as needed.
What you need to know:
- Bachelor's degree in Business Administration, Finance, Accounting, or a related field.
- 3+ years of ERP experience supporting or working in an Accounting/Finance function.
- Experience in GAAP accounting.
- Understand financial statements and double entry accounting.
- Advanced Excel skills (V-Lookups, Pivot Tables, etc.)
- Excellent communication (written and oral) and interpersonal skills
- Advanced knowledge of Microsoft Office Applications (i.e., Word, Excel, and PowerPoint)
Nice to have but not required:
- Infor LN experience is a plus!
- Experience in aerospace or manufacturing industries
- Experience querying ERP data
